Star anise, scientifically known as Illicium verum, is a spice that derives its name from the distinct star-shaped appearance of its fruits. Native to China and Vietnam, this spice has been used for centuries in traditional medicine and culinary practices. Apart from adding a unique flavor and aroma to various dishes, star anise offers an array of health benefits. Promotes Digestive Health
Star anise is renowned for its potent digestive properties. It contains anethole, a compound that helps alleviate indigestion, bloating, and gas. The essential oils present in star anise stimulate the secretion of digestive enzymes, aiding in the breakdown of food and promoting smoother digestion. Consuming star anise tea or adding it to your meals can provide relief from stomach discomfort and enhance overall digestive health.

Supports Immune System
The presence of antioxidants like flavonoids and polyphenols in star anise makes it a valuable addition to your immune-boosting arsenal. These antioxidants help protect the body against oxidative stress and strengthen the immune system. Regular consumption of star anise can assist in preventing various illnesses and infections by bolstering your body's natural defense mechanisms. Additionally, star anise exhibits antimicrobial properties, which can help combat harmful pathogens and keep you healthy.

Relieves Respiratory Issues
Star anise has been traditionally used to alleviate respiratory problems such as coughs, bronchitis, and asthma. The spice contains compounds with expectorant properties that help loosen mucus and facilitate its expulsion from the respiratory tract. Furthermore, the antibacterial and antiviral properties of star anise aid in fighting respiratory infections. Incorporating star anise into your diet or consuming it as a tea can provide relief from respiratory discomfort and promote clearer breathing.
